Course content


Unit 1: Introduction to Teaching Learners with Disabilities - This unit provides an overview of the principles and practices of teaching learners with disabilities, including the importance of inclusive education and the role of the teacher in supporting learners with diverse needs. •
Unit 2: Understanding Disability and Diversity - This unit explores the concept of disability, diversity, and inclusion, and how these concepts impact teaching and learning. It also introduces the different types of disabilities and the ways in which they can affect learners. •
Unit 3: Planning and Delivering Inclusive Lessons - This unit focuses on the skills and strategies needed to plan and deliver inclusive lessons that cater to the diverse needs of learners with disabilities. It includes topics such as creating accessible learning environments and adapting teaching methods. •
Unit 4: Supporting Learners with Physical Disabilities - This unit provides guidance on how to support learners with physical disabilities, including the use of assistive technology, adaptive equipment, and strategies for promoting mobility and independence. •
Unit 5: Supporting Learners with Sensory Disabilities - This unit explores the needs of learners with sensory disabilities, including visual, auditory, and tactile impairments. It provides strategies for creating accessible learning environments and adapting teaching methods to meet the needs of learners with sensory disabilities. •
Unit 6: Supporting Learners with Learning Disabilities - This unit focuses on the needs of learners with learning disabilities, including dyslexia, dyscalculia, and dysgraphia. It provides guidance on how to adapt teaching methods and create accessible learning materials. •
Unit 7: Supporting Learners with Emotional and Behavioral Disabilities - This unit explores the needs of learners with emotional and behavioral disabilities, including autism, ADHD, and anxiety. It provides strategies for creating a supportive learning environment and adapting teaching methods to meet the needs of learners with emotional and behavioral disabilities. •
Unit 8: Assessment and Evaluation in Inclusive Education - This unit focuses on the skills and strategies needed to assess and evaluate learners with disabilities, including the use of alternative assessment methods and the development of individualized learning plans. •
Unit 9: Collaborating with Other Professionals - This unit explores the importance of collaboration between teachers, parents, and other professionals in supporting learners with disabilities. It provides guidance on how to work effectively with other professionals and how to access resources and support. •
Unit 10: Reflective Practice and Professional Development - This unit focuses on the importance of reflective practice and professional development in teaching learners with disabilities. It provides guidance on how to reflect on practice, identify areas for improvement, and develop strategies for ongoing professional development.
